Nathan Handler (nhandler) wrote :

Your debian/changelog entry is not formatted correctly. Retained Ubuntu changes should be indented 2 spaces farther to the right, and they should be prefixed with a '-' instead of a '*'. A properly formated changelog entry would look like this:

util-vserver (0.30.216~r2750-3ubuntu1) intrepid; urgency=low

  * Merge from debian unstable, remaining changes: (LP: #258516)
    - Add -Wl,-z,norelro to LDFLAGS, fix FTBFS while stripping binaries on
      i386 and amd64 architectures (Ubuntu toolchain issue only).

 -- Bhavani Shankar <email address hidden> Fri, 22 Aug 2008 14:23:51 +0530

Nathan Handler (nhandler) wrote :

You are very close Bhavani. You just forgot the (LP: #258516) part in your changelog entry. That part is very important, because it will cause this bug report to be marked as 'Fix Released' when the merged package is uploaded to the repositories.
